Using Neutrino to jump-start modern JavaScript development
Neutrino is a tool which brings together the best parts of the modern JavaScript toolchain with the ease of zero upfront configuration. Built to let you hit the ground running, Neutrino combines the power of Webpack with the simplicity of presets to build web and Node.js projects.

Warp: Improved JS performance in Firefox 83
With Warp (also called WarpBuilder) we’re making big changes to our JIT (just-in-time) compilers, resulting in improved responsiveness, faster page loads and better memory usage. The new architecture is also more maintainable and unlocks additional SpiderMonkey improvements. This post explains how Warp works and how it made SpiderMonkey faster.

Firefox 75: Ambitions for April
Firefox 75 is chock full of handy new dev tooling: instant evaluation in the web console, event breakpoints for WebSockets, and more. New web platform features include HTML lazy loading for images, the CSS min(), max(), and clamp() functions, public static class fields, and additions to Web Animations API support.

Firefox 69 — a tale of Resize Observer, microtasks, CSS, and DevTools
For our latest excellent adventure, we’ve gone and cooked up a new Firefox release. Version 69 features a number of great new additions including JavaScript public instance fields, the Resize Observer and Microtask APIs, CSS logical overflow properties (e.g. overflow-block) and @supports for selectors.

Improved Process Isolation in Firefox 100
Firefox uses a multi-process model for additional security and stability while browsing: Web Content (such as HTML/CSS and Javascript) is rendered in separate processes that are isolated from the rest of the operating system and managed by a privileged parent process. This way, the amount of control gained by an attacker that exploits a bug in a content process is limited. In this article, we would like to dive a bit further into the latest major milestone we have reached: Win32k Lockdown, which greatly reduces the capabilities of the content process when running on Windows.
